TACTILE DESCRIPTION

How the Pulse Is Described

A thin pulse is narrow but still perceptible, like a fine thread.

Traditional contexts include deficiency of qi, blood, or fluids; the finding should not be translated into a single modern diagnosis.

CLASSICAL CONTEXT

How Traditional Texts Frame It

Thinness describes a narrow but continuous pulse. Traditional texts discuss deficiency of qi, blood, or fluids, but the tactile finding does not identify anemia or another modern condition.

DIFFERENTIATION

What to Compare

Compare thin with faint, weak, and choppy by checking continuity and force. A thin pulse can be clear while a faint pulse is difficult to locate.

  • Record pressure level, rate, regularity, width, and strength instead of relying on one label.
  • Interpret the pulse alongside symptoms, history, medication, age, posture, stress, and recent activity.
  • Do not convert a traditional pulse term into a modern diagnosis without appropriate examination.

COMMON COMBINATIONS

Related Qualities in Study Notes

Thin-deep, thin-rapid, thin-choppy, and thin-weak combinations are useful for terminology practice. Weight loss, fatigue, and bleeding need a complete history and examination.

These are terminology pairings used for reading and comparison, not formulas, dosing instructions, or treatment recommendations.

SAFETY BOUNDARY

When Not to Rely on a Pulse Record

Weight loss, palpitations, abnormal bleeding, or persistent fatigue requires a full evaluation.

Pulse education can explain terminology, but it cannot replace an ECG, laboratory testing, imaging, or an in-person clinical assessment.
